Reverse mount 3/8-24 UNF steel probe body (Option 00) with 1.8 in case length (Option 18) and 1.0 m lead length (Option 10) — 330104-00-18-10-01-05. This configuration utilizes a miniature coaxial ClickLoc connector (Option 01) and includes CSA, ATEX, and IECEx hazardous area approvals (Option 05) as part of the 3300 XL 8 mm Proximity Transducer System.
This 8 mm probe is used for non-contact eddy-current displacement measurement within 3300 XL monitoring chains. It is designed to pair with the 330180 Proximitor sensor and 330130 extension cable to monitor shaft vibration and axial position on critical rotating machinery, including steam and gas turbines, compressors, and centrifugal pumps. The reverse mount design is specifically engineered for installation in confined spaces where probe head access is limited.

Ensure the probe is installed in a secure, vibration-resistant location. When installing the 330104, verify that the thread engagement does not cause the probe tip to contact the rotating shaft. Use the provided locknut to maintain the required gap setting. Ensure proper shielding of extension cables to prevent electromagnetic interference. In hazardous areas, verify that the installation complies with local safety regulations regarding intrinsic safety barriers and grounding.
